How they compare
Belize currently reports 0.22 against 0.22 in Tonga, a difference of 0.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Belize ahead.
Belize ranks 98th and Tonga ranks 98th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Belize averaged higher in 2 and Tonga in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belize | Tonga |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.255 | 0.08 | 0.175 | Belize |
| 1970s | 0.065 | 0.08 | 0.015 | Tonga |
| 1980s | 0.13 | 0.08 | 0.05 | Belize |
| 1990s | 0.27 | 0.3 | 0.03 | Tonga |
| 2000s | 0.24 | 0.41 | 0.17 | Tonga |
| 2010s | 0.22 | 0.22 | 0 | — |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
